(4) PLL system check.
When a disc is loaded, start play operation.
The HF waveform is normal, but the TOC data cannot be read.
Check the PDO waveform. (Figure 6)
Check around pins 76~80 on IC1.

(5) Others.
Is pin 69 (C2F) on IC1 “L” ?
No
There are too many error flags on a damaged disc which makes
error correction impossible.
Yes
1. When playing at normal speed.
Check the peripheral circuit at pin 39 (DOUT) on IC1 and the
waveform (Figure 7).
Check again using a known good disc.
If OK, Check the unit.
